Bright, Italia-Lee was born on August 15, 1948 in Fort Pierce, Florida, United States. Daughter of Lee Dandridge and Antoinette Elvira Carpenter.
Diploma, St. Joseph's Infirmary, Atlanta, 1969; student, Georgia State University, 1969; student, Valencia Community College, 1974-1992.
Staff nurse Intensive Care Unit, Fort Pierce Memorial Hospital, 1969-1970; medical-surgical nurse, Lee County Hospital, Opelika, Alabama, 1970; medical-surgical nurse, Harrison County Hospital, Biloxi, Mississippi, 1971; school nurse, St. Andrew School, Orlando, Florida, 1978-1980; member float team, Florida Hospital, Orlando, 1980-1981; respiratory health nurse, Respiratory Health Svc., Elkins, West Virginia, 1981-1984; rehabilitation nurse, Vocational Placement Superior vena cava syndrome, Orlando, 1984; rehabilitation nurse, General Rehabilitation Svc., Orlando, 1985-1994; rehabilitation nurse, Comprehensive Rehabilitation Associations, Inc., Maitland, Florida, since 1995.
Member of the United States Federation Garden Clubs, Control Florida Association Rehabilitation Nurses (treasurer 1993, vice president 1994, president 1995), Robinswood Garden Club (secretary 1987-1989, 2d vice president 1989-1991).
Married David Christopher Bright, September 5, 1970. Children: Christopher Erik, ShannonMichelle.
